Bear: The Zen of Markdown Note-Taking
Bear: Beautiful, Flexible Writing
In a world of complex, feature-bloated knowledge management systems, Bear stands out by focusing on the writing experience. It’s an Apple-exclusive note-taking app that combines the simplicity of plain text with the power of a modern database.
It’s fast, native, and incredibly polished.
Key Features
🏷️ Frictionless Organization
Bear ditches folders for a flexible hashtag system. You can tag notes anywhere in the text (e.g., #ideas, #project/beta). Nested tags automatically create a hierarchy in the sidebar, allowing you to organize your thoughts as you write, not after.
📝 Markdown with Style
Bear uses Markdown for formatting but hides the syntax behind beautiful typography. You get the speed of keyboard shortcuts (* for bullets, ** for bold) with a clean, readable output that looks like a finished document.
🔒 Private by Design
Bear uses Apple’s CloudKit for syncing, meaning your notes are stored in your personal iCloud account.
- End-to-End Encryption: For highly sensitive notes, you can password-protect and encrypt individual notes, ensuring only you can read them.
- No Third-Party Cloud: The developers don’t have access to your data.
📤 Export Anything
One of Bear’s superpowers is its export engine. You can turn your notes into:
- HTML
- DOCX
- JPG
- ePub
Pricing
- Free: Fully functional core app on Mac, iPhone, and iPad. No sync.
- Bear Pro: Enables iCloud sync across devices, unlocks themes, and provides advanced export options (~$29.99/year).
